What is the percentage increase/decrease from 4190 to 51002?

Answer: The percentage change is 1117.23%.

Let's see how we can calculate this percentage: what is the percentage increase/decrease from 4190 to 51002? Here is a very simple step-by-step guide to find out.

Step 1: We use the following formula:

\(\text{Percentage change}\) = \({Y-X \over X} \cdot 100\%\)

• \(X = 4190\)
• \(Y = 51002\)
• Percentage change calculation = \({51002-4190 \over 4190}\) = \({46812 \over 4190}\) = \(11.1723150358\)

Step 2: A percentage is a number or ratio expressed as a fraction of 100.

\(11.1723\) = \(1117.23 \over 100 \) = \(1117.23\%\)

\(Answer: \) The percentage change is 1117.23%.
